Output 20f43fb6a83f1d418043c4572ba8ef2e0d8f9236a3f8cfc96ceb7e5ab5b5b5e8:12

value
10625516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f4e49a861c86525443c02f04592ebb5295eed94 OP_EQUAL
address
MDftb3Pfe8CryH7Lg7tcbCxPdNnzKpxqHX
transaction
20f43fb6a83f1d418043c4572ba8ef2e0d8f9236a3f8cfc96ceb7e5ab5b5b5e8
spent
true